Uploaded by Антон Соболев

ПП ПМ 02

advertisement
КРАЕВОЕ ГОСУДАРСТВЕННОЕ БЮДЖЕТНОЕ
ПРОФЕССИОНАЛЬНОЕ ОБРАЗОВАТЕЛЬНОЕ УЧРЕЖДЕНИЕ
«АЛТАЙСКИЙ ПРОМЫШЛЕННО-ЭКОНОМИЧЕСКИЙ КОЛЛЕДЖ»
по
ОТЧЕТ
производственной
практике
по профессиональному ПМ.02 Осуществление интеграции программных модулей
модулю
Специальность
09.02.07 Информационные системы и программирование
Сроки практики
15.12.2023-28.12.2023
Группа
9ИСиП201
Место прохождения практики
ООО «Киберцентр»
Студент
А.С. Соболев
подпись
дата
инициалы, фамилия
подпись, печать
дата
инициалы, фамилия
подпись
дата
Руководитель от
предприятия
А.А. Егораев
Руководитель от
колледжа
В.А. Смотрикин
Барнаул 2023
инициалы, фамилия
Содержание
1 Общий раздел ...................................................................................................... 3
1.1 Описание франшизы .................................................................................. 3
1.2 Структурная схема организации в графическом виде ............................... 4
1.3 Полное название структурного подразделения, в котором проходила
практика ................................................................................................................ 4
1.4 Фамилия, имя, отчество и должность руководителя практики от
предприятия .......................................................................................................... 5
1.5 Направления работы структурного подразделения, в котором проходила
практика ................................................................................................................ 5
1.6 Режим работы предприятия, охрана труда и техника безопасности ........ 5
2 Индивидуальное задание .................................................................................. 8
2.1 Изучение структурных подразделений и программного обеспечения
предприятия (организации) ................................................................................ 8
2.2 Установка и настройка офисных приложений ......................................... 10
2.2 Настройка параметров приложений. Реинсталляция приложений ........ 15
2.3 Исследование условий приобретения пакетов прикладных программ.. 19
2.4 Изучение возможностей приложений под различными платформами .. 19
2.5 Изучение возможностей приложений под различными платформами .. 20
2.6 Решение конкретных задач в среде пакета прикладных программ........ 22
2.7 Изучение и освоение используемых АРМ и АИС ................................... 24
2.8 Изучение и освоение используемых СУБД .............................................. 28
С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 ..................................... 30
1 Общий раздел
Cyber:X Community – сеть компьютерных клубов, основанная в 2017
году. Правообладатель бренда – ООО «Риксис». Основателем проекта является Винограденко Кристина – создатель нескольких международных франшиз.
Первый кибер-лаунж был открыт в Белореченске в Краснодарском крае.
В заведении было всего 10 компьютеров и 2 приставки Sony PS.
1.1 Описание франшизы
Франчайзинг запущен в 2018 году. Регионы охвата: РФ, Таиланд,
Литва, Латвия, Испания, США, Республики Казахстан и Беларусь (более 90
городов). В сети действует 122 кибер-лаунжа, в том числе 4 собственных
клуба В планах учредителей – расширение корпоративной сети до 500 центров. По статистике каждое четвертое заведение открывают действующие
партнеры.
Основа деятельности:
Наши клиенты, их мечты и цели - основа нашей деятельности, успех
которой зависит от профессионализма нашей команды.
Наименование подразделения: ООО «КИБЕРЦЕНТР»
Партнер фирмы «Cyber:X Community», оказывающий услуги по продвижению филиалов в городе Барнауле.
Основные задачи разработка приложений для автоматизации компьютерных клубов и сами компьютерные клубы.
Помогать клиентам в ведении финансово-хозяйственной деятельности,
согласно российскому законодательству и его актуальных изменений, для
развития их бизнеса и здоровой экономики страны в условиях цифровизации.
На рисунке 1 представлена схема компании ООО «Cyber X Community».
1.2 Структурная схема организации в графическом виде
Рисунок 1 – Схема «Cyber X Community»
На рисунке 2 представлена схема дочернего подразделения, созданного по франчайзингу CyberX-Киберцентр
Рисунок 2 – Схема ООО «Киберцентр»
1.3 Полное название структурного подразделения, в котором проходила
практика
Практика проходила в отделе разработки ООО «Киберцентр».
1.4 Фамилия, имя, отчество и должность руководителя практики от
предприятия
Руководителем практики является один из учредителей - Егораев Алексей Анатольевич.
1.5 Направления работы структурного подразделения, в котором проходила практика
Основным видом деятельности подразделения компании является до и послепродажное обслуживание клиентов, внедрение и информационнотехнологическое сопровождение систем и решений «Киберцентр». Режим работы предприятия: круглосуточно.
1.6 Режим работы предприятия, охрана труда и техника безопасности
Все работники, посетители, и иные лица, находящихся и исполняющих
трудовую деятельность на территории организации, приходят на работу и
уходят с нее в соответствии с режимом работы и отдыха, установленным в
организации.
В случае опоздания необходимо предупредить руководителя практики
не позже 9:00. Допускается 2 пропуска по уважительной причине. Если Вы и
в 3 раз не пришли на практику, то можете искать новое место. Практика –
такая же работа, как и ваше обучение сейчас. Мы не хотим тратить на вас
свое время, если вам оно не нужно.
Стажеры обязаны соблюдать требования инструкций по охране труда,
производственной санитарии, противопожарной безопасности.
Правила и нормы поведения внутри компании
Все работники, посетители, и иные лица, находящихся и исполняющих
трудовую деятельность на территории организации, приходят на работу и уходят с нее в соответствии с режимом работы и отдыха, установленным в организации.
Стажеры обязаны соблюдать требования инструкций по охране труда,
производственной санитарии, противопожарной безопасности.
Правила пожарной безопасности:
1. До начала работы: проверить исправность электропроводки, розеток и вилок
компьютера, заземление ПК.
2. Во время работы:
необходимо аккуратно обращаться с проводами;
запрещается работать с неисправным компьютером;
нельзя заниматься очисткой компьютера, когда он находится под напряжением;
недопустимо самостоятельно проводить ремонт оборудования при отсутствии специальных навыков;
нельзя располагать рядом с компьютером жидкости, а также работать с
мокрыми руками;
нельзя в процессе работы с ПК прикасаться к другим металлическим
конструкциям (например, батареям);
не допускается курение и употребление пищи в непосредственной близости с ПК и др.
3. В аварийных ситуациях:
при любых неполадках необходимо сразу отсоединить ПК от сети;
в случае обнаружения оголенного провода незамедлительно оповестить
всех работников и исключить контакт с проводом;
в случае возникновения пожара принять меры по его тушению с использованием огнетушителей (работники должны знать, где они находятся);
в случае поражения человека током оказать первую помощь и вызвать
скорую медицинскую помощь.
4. По окончании работы:
выключить компьютер;
желательно провести влажную уборку рабочего места;
отключить электропитание.
Стиль одежды и внешний вид стажера
Стажеры должны выглядеть опрятно:
одежда – чистая и отглаженная,
обувь – начищенная,
прическа – аккуратная.
Рекомендуемый стиль одежды – Business Casual и Smart Casual
2 Индивидуальное задание
2.1 Изучение структурных подразделений и программного обеспечения
предприятия (организации)
Cyber:X Community – сеть компьютерных клубов, основанная в 2017
году. Правообладатель бренда – ООО «Риксис». Основателем проекта является Винограденко Кристина – создатель нескольких международных франшиз.
Основа деятельности:
Наименование подразделения: ООО «КИБЕРЦЕНТР»
Партнер фирмы «Cyber:X Community», оказывающий услуги по продвижению филиалов в городе Барнауле.
Основные задачи разработка приложений для автоматизации компьютерных клубов и сами компьютерные клубы.
Помогать клиентам в ведении финансово-хозяйственной деятельности,
согласно российскому законодательству и его актуальных изменений, для
развития их бизнеса и здоровой экономики страны в условиях цифровизации.
На рисунке 3 представлена схема компании ООО «Cyber X Community».
Рисунок 3 – Схема «Cyber X Community»
На рисунке 4 представлена схема дочернего подразделения, созданного по франчайзингу CyberX-Киберцентр
Рисунок 4 – Схема ООО «Киберцентр»
Для управления сетью компьютерного клуба используется IT решение
Langame.

LANGAME Software
Программа для управления компьютерным клубом, используемая более
чем в 500 клубах РФ и Беларуси.

LANGAME App
Приложение, с помощью которого гости могут зарегистрироваться,
пополнить баланс и забронировать место в любом клубе, использующем
LANGAME Software.
Операционные системы:
Microsoft Windows.
Игровые платформы и клиенты:
Steam, Origin, Epic Games Store и другие игровые платформы, позволяющие пользователям играть в широкий спектр компьютерных игр.
Офисные приложения:
Microsoft Office.
Интернет-браузеры:
Популярные браузеры, такие как Google Chrome, Mozilla Firefox, и другие, для обеспечения доступа в Интернет.
Клиенты для общения и социальных сетей:
TeamSpeak, Discord, и другие приложения для общения.
2.2 Установка и настройка офисных приложений
Рассмотрим установку офисного приложения Microsoft Word. Для
начала необходимо скачать Microsoft Office с официального сайта и открыть
его. Запуск изображен на рисунке 5.
Рисунок 5 – Microsoft Office
На рисунке 6 изображено начало инсталляции Microsoft Office.
Рисунок 6 – Начало инсталляции
На рисунке 7 изображено завершение инсталляции Microsoft Office.
Рисунок 7 – Завершение инсталляции
Откроем Word (рисунок 8). Первый запуск может идти продолжительное время, поскольку происходит настройка ПО и файлов.
Рисунок 8 – Открытие Word
Прижимаем лицензионное соглашение, после чего станет доступным
работа в редакторе (рисунок 9).
Рисунок 9 – Лицензионное соглашение
Выполним активацию программного обеспечения (рисунок 10).
Рисунок 10 – Активация программы
Создадим первый документ в меню изображенном на рисунке 11.
Рисунок 11 – Первый запуск Word
2.2 Настройка параметров приложений. Реинсталляция приложений
Для того чтобы выполнить настройку Microsoft Word необходимо перейти в меню навигации в пункт параметры. Меню навигации изображено на
рисунке 12.
Рисунок 12 – Панель навигации
Меню параметров изображено на рисунке 13. В данном окне изображены общие параметры.
Рисунок 13 – Общие настройки
В пункте язык выполняется настройка языка ввода и интерфейса программы. Окно изображено на рисунке 14.
Рисунок 14 – Настройка языка
На рисунке 15 изображены настройки сохранения. В этом окне выполняется настройка пути для сохранения файлов, формат сохранения, расположение локальных файлов и черновиков.
Рисунок 15 – Настройки сохранения
Для удаления Word можно воспользоваться установщиком пакета Office,
изображенном на рисунке 16, в случае если установщик отсутствует необходимо удалить весь пакет Office с помощью меню изображенном на рисунке 17.
Рисунок 16 – Установщик Office
В нем выбираем программы, которые необходимо удалить, и нажимаем
кнопку «Uninstall Office».
Рисунок 17 – Удаление Office
В данном меню для удаления необходимо выбрать программу и нажать
кнопку удалить.
2.3 Исследование условий приобретения пакетов прикладных программ
Основным закупаемым ПО для предприятия является LANGAME
Software - это ПО управления сетью собственных компьютерных клубов.
Данное ПО является отечественным, и лидером в своей сфере. Закупка
происходит безналичным расчетом, по тарифу 1200 рублей за одно устройство
в месяц.
2.4 Изучение возможностей приложений под различными платформами
1C: Предприятие - это программное обеспечение для автоматизации
управления предприятием. Оно предназначено для учета, управления производством, финансовым учетом, управлением торговлей и др.
Назначение программы:
- Учет и анализ финансовых операций
- Управление складским учетом
- Ведение учета документооборота
- Автоматизация бухгалтерских процессов
- Управление отношениями с клиентами
Сравнительная характеристика на различных ОС:
- Windows: 1C: Предприятие поддерживает все функции на Windows ОС,
включая многофункциональные отчеты, обмен данными и управление документами.
- MacOS: Некоторые функции программы могут быть недоступны на
MacOS из-за несовместимости с операционной системой.
- Linux: 1C: Предприятие также может работать на Linux, однако не все
функции могут быть доступны из-за различий в ОС.
Сравнительный анализ:
1C: Предприятие предоставляет полный набор функций на Windows,
включая все бухгалтерские и управленческие процессы. На MacOS и Linux,
хотя программа все равно может быть запущена, некоторые функции могут
быть ограничены из-за несовместимости с ОС. В целом, программа предоставляет широкие возможности для автоматизации управления предприятием на
всех основных ОС, хотя с некоторыми ограничениями на MacOS и Linux.
2.5 Изучение возможностей приложений под различными платформами
Выполним установку библиотеки в Python.
 beautifulsoup4: Библиотека для парсинга HTML и XML документов.
 requests: Библиотека для отправки HTTP запросов.
Для этого в среде разработки откроем меню настроек изображенное на
рисунке 18.
Рисунок 18 – Открытие настроек
Открывается данное окно (рисунок 19) в нем необходимо нажать на
плюс в углу после чего открывается меню поиска.
Рисунок 19 – Окно настроек
В открывшемуся окне (рисунок 20) поиска введем название необходимых библиотек и установим.
Рисунок 20 – Окно поиска и установки
После выполнения установки все необходимые пакеты будут видны
языком Python
2.6 Решение конкретных задач в среде пакета прикладных программ
Библиотека BeautifulSoup в Python предназначена для парсинга HTML и
XML документов. Её основное назначение — облегчить извлечение информации из веб-страниц путем предоставления удобных методов для навигации и
поиска по структуре HTML/XML.
Вот некоторые ключевые возможности и преимущества библиотеки
BeautifulSoup:
BeautifulSoup умеет эффективно обрабатывать HTML и XML код, преобразуя его в древовидную структуру данных, которую легко анализировать и
изменять.
Благодаря методам навигации, таким как find, find_all, select, можно
легко перемещаться по структуре документа и извлекать нужные элементы.:
BeautifulSoup предоставляет мощные инструменты для поиска элементов по тегам, классам, атрибутам и их значениям, что делает процесс извлечения данных более гибким.
Методы BeautifulSoup позволяют легко извлекать текст, атрибуты, содержимое тегов и другую информацию из документа.
Рассмотрим программу (рисунок 21), которая вытаскивает тег h2 со
страницы и сохраняет его в txt документе.
Рисунок 21 – Код программы
Если найдены элементы <h2>, мы выводим их текст в консоль и сохраняем в файл 'article_titles.txt'. В противном случае выводим сообщение о том,
что элементы не найдены. Пример работы программы изображен на рисунке
22.
Рисунок 22 – Результат работы программы
Для главной страницы сайта яндекс в качестве тега h2 было найдено
слово «Бизнесу».
2.7 Изучение и освоение используемых АРМ и АИС
На предприятии используется автоматизированная система пополнения
баланса и бронирования мест для посетителей клуба – LANGAME Software.
Данное ПО позволяет не только бронировать и оплачивать устройства, но
также имеет торговый модуль для учета инвентаризации, кассовый модуль,
модуль для работы с сотрудниками.
На рисунке 23 изображен интерфейс программы, с устройства гостя
клуба.
Рисунок 23 – Интерфейс гостя клуба
В данном окне пользователю доступна информация о том сколько времени ему доступно и какой баланс у него на счету.
На рисунке 24 изображен интерфейс программы от лица администратора
клуба, в нем он может добавить для оплаты товары, просмотреть кем и какие
устройства заняты, просмотреть расходы, добавлять и изымать деньги в кассе.
Так же администратор активирует устройства.
Рисунок 24 – Интерфейс администратора клуба
На рисунке 25 изображен интерфейс ПО от лица руководителя, в данном
окне ведется полное управление клубом, контролируется ценообразование, тарифы. На рисунке 26 изображен полный список вкладок доступных руководителю.
Рисунок 25 - Интерфейс руководителя
Рисунок 26 – Функционал управляющего
Работа с сотрудниками предоставляет полный доступ и информации о
сотрудниках, начислению их заработной платы. Работа с гостями предоставляет доступ о всех клиентах клуба, истории их посещений. Работа с аккаунтами содержит информацию о всех авторизированных аккаунтах клиентов.
Контроль процессов позволяет отследить что и когда запускалось на устройствах заведения. Товар и продажи содержит прайс листы и информацию о
наличии товара в зале клуба. Склад и товары позволяет выполнить инвентаризацию. Рассылки служит для управления смс рассылками клиентам клуба. Дополнительные модули служит для выполнения дополнительных задач, например, рисовка карты клуба, отслеживания загрузки видеокарт в случае майнинга. Аналитика содержит большой блок информации по всем возможным
запросам, например, комплектующим, состоянию ПК. Техническая статистика
позволяет отслеживать и управлять устройствами, включать выключать их.
2.8 Изучение и освоение используемых СУБД
Создание базы данных:
Для создания базы данных в MySQL, необходимо использовать команду CREATE DATABASE. Например:
CREATE DATABASE IF NOT EXISTS Библиотека;
Эта команда создает базу данных с именем "Библиотека", если её еще нет.
Выбор базы данных:
После создания базы данных, нужно выбрать её для дальнейшей работы. Для этого используется команда USE. Например:
USE Библиотека;
Эта команда указывает MySQL использовать базу данных "Библиотека" для текущих операций.
Создание таблиц:
Каждая таблица создается отдельной командой CREATE TABLE.
Например:
CREATE TABLE Книга (
ID_Книги INT PRIMARY KEY,
Название VARCHAR(255),
Год_Издания YEAR,
ID_Автора INT,
ID_Издательства INT,
FOREIGN KEY (ID_Автора) REFERENCES Автор(ID_Автора),
FOREIGN KEY (ID_Издательства) REFERENCES Издательство(ID_Издательства)
);
Здесь создается таблица "Книга" с определенными столбцами и внешними ключами для связи с таблицами "Автор" и "Издательство".
Ввод данных:
Данные вставляются с использованием команды INSERT INTO. Например:
INSERT INTO Автор (ID_Автора, Имя, Фамилия) VALUES
(1, 'Иван', 'Иванов'),
(2, 'Петр', 'Петров'),
(3, 'Мария', 'Сидорова');
Здесь добавляются записи в таблицу "Автор".
ER-диаграмма:
ER-диаграмма создается визуально с использованием инструментов
проектирования баз данных, таких как MySQL Workbench.
На диаграмме отображаются сущности (таблицы), их атрибуты (столбцы) и
связи между ними. Связи могут быть обозначены стрелками и аннотациями о
типе связи (например, один ко многим).
Это визуальное представление структуры базы данных, что облегчает понимание взаимосвязей между различными частями данных.
Завершение работы:
По завершении работы с базой данных, можно использовать команду
EXIT; или закрыть соединение с MySQL-сервером, если вы работаете из командной строки.
Все эти процессы выполняются через интерфейс командной строки
MySQL (если вы используете консоль) или с помощью графического интерфейса, такого как MySQL Workbench.
С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
1. Руководство системного программиста. Требования к содержанию и
оформлению. Обозначение: ГОСТ 19.503-79.
2. Основы тестирования программного обеспечения [Электронный ресурс].
URL: учебное электронное пособие для обучающихся Институт математики и информационных технологий / К. А. Кулаков, В. М. Димитров.
3. https://cyberx-franchise.ru/
4. https://langame.ru/
5. Рудаков, а. в. технология разработки программных продуктов: учебник
для СПО 2020
Download